Click on system administration log file viewer, to launch the gui log viewer tool. The content and location of apache access log files are controlled by the customlog directive. In this video i show you how to view apaches access logs in realtime to check for potential security issues and brute fore attacks. Apache log viewer alv is a free tool which lets you monitor, view and analyze. It streams apache ligd nginx webserver access logs as a ponglike battle between the web server and a never ending torrent of requests. Viewing apache access log in realtime with linux youtube. This section of the guide explains the basics of apache logging including the types of logs generated by apache, where they are stored, and how to interpret them. Log files are rich in data waiting to be consumed giving you unique power to enhance your website. Because the guacamole client is an html5 web application, use of your computers is not tied to any one device or location. Except i have no clue where to look for apache or php log files. May 05, 20 logstalgia also known as apachepong is a very powerful and handy app. Apache server records all incoming requests and all requests processed to a log file.
How to use a log file rotation, how to add new fields in the logs, how to share and. We have followed standard instructions available at the goaccess website. Apachetail also provides a realtime viewanalysis of apache logs by connecting directly to your apache server from a windows desktop app. Apache is responsible for serving web pages to people looking at your website. View log files using gui tools using the gnome system log viewer.
This section describes how to configure the server to record information in the access log. By default, you can find the apache access log file at the following path. Goaccess is a free realtime web log analyzer and interactive viewer that runs in a terminal on linux or bsd distribution. Install goaccess apache log analyzer tool on ubuntu 16. Ask ubuntu is a question and answer site for ubuntu users and developers.
The linux operating system, and many applications that run on it, do a lot of logging. Net framework, it should run just fine on linux using mono. For development or qa servers, they might not be as important since you can turn on errors directly on the screen. Nov 08, 2016 download goaccess apache log analyzer for free. System log viewer comes with a few functions that can help you manage your logs, including a calendar, log monitor and log statistics display.
The apache log records events that were handled by the apache web server including requests from other computers, responses sent by apache, and actions internal to the apache server. Apache logs viewer alternatives and similar software. The log file viewer is the default utility that comes with the older versions of ubuntu. When path references in an apache configuration are not absolute i. If youre experiencing web server difficulties, or you just want to see what apache is doing, log. The overflow blog learning to work asynchronously takes time. How to install goaccess to analyze apache linux log. This means you can manipulate and process the apache access log files any way you want. Apache logs viewer supports a number of log formats and directives and these can be found here. If you prefer to go the more tedious route, goaccess can be used in windows through cygwin. A running instance of ubuntu server with apache 2 installed.
The collected information or generated reports will. Logstash is able to parse json by using a specific. The location and content of the access log are controlled by the customlog directive. Access log file has a highly configurable format, for example. Goaccess is an open source realtime web log analyzer and interactive viewer. It is a packaging of goaccess, cygwin and many other related tools to make it a complete and readytouse solution for realtime web log analysis, all in a 4 mb package. Oct 04, 2018 the apache access logs stores information about events that occurred on your apache web server. You should consider including each of these in your apache log format. The sidebar on the left shows a list of open log files, with the contents. Log4j 2 is an upgrade to log4j that provides significant improvements over its predecessor, log4j 1. How to view apache log files how to view apache log files on a dedicated server or vps. When you are viewing a log file, if there are any new log entries, theyll.
The following image shows an apache access log in the log viewer. Goaccess has been developed to be a webbased realtime web log analyzer which has an interactive viewer that runs on a terminal on unix systems through the web browser. In order to disable and turn off the apache logging, just comment out the log lines in the apache configuration file. Specify the date range and apache logs viewer will load only that part. Thanks for all those who purchased and helped in supporting this program. Logstalgia is a website traffic visualization that replays webserver access logs as a ponglike battle between the web server and an never ending torrent of requests. Now, you can analyze the apache web server log from a terminal. View log files a firendly, advanced log viewer, download free. The apache logging services project creates and maintains opensource software related to the logging of application behavior and released at no charge to the public. How to analyze the apache log file with goaccess techrepublic. It offers search and filter functionality for the log file, highlighting the various requests based on their status code. With apache logs viewer you can easily filter and analyze apacheiisnginx log files. If youre looking for a solid apache logs analyzer, check out angelfish. The server grants access for visits to your website, and it keeps an access log.
Online registration is available for summer and fall classes through apache access. Unlock prices start at 20 on paypal for individuals. Centralized logging with an elk stack elasticsearchlogbackkibana on ubuntu apache log format. Goaccess was designed to be a fast, terminalbased log analyzer. It has a number of features but i just wanted a way to view all my logs in one place. It offers search and filter functionality for the log file, together with highlighting the. You can define a custom log format to make apache log directly into a commaseparated format you may have to fiddle with this for a while to find the right way. System log viewer is a graphical, menudriven viewer that you can use to view and monitor your system logs. Apache log4j log4j 2 is an upgrade to log4j that provides significant improvements over its predecessor, log4j 1. Explains how to configure apache access logs on ubuntu.
Here are some of the most valuable log fields when monitoring server health or for troubleshooting issues. Goaccess is an interactive and real time web server log analyzer program that quickly analyze and view web server logs. The server access log records all requests processed by the server. Goaccess is an open source realtime web log analyzer and interactive viewer that runs in a terminal in nix systems or through your browser. When i load the page with errors on i get a 500 page, i. Goaccess is an open source realtime apache log analyzer and interactive viewer that runs in a terminal in nix systems. Goaccess visual apachenginx log analyzer ubuntu geek. The below is a list of some of the main features available in apache log viewer. For a single website, the default entry would suffice. Support for multiple types of log files with auto format detection. Join the openoffice revolution, the free office productivity suite with over 290 million trusted downloads. Download apache logs viewer for free and start analyzing log files. It comes as an open source and runs as a command line in unixlinux operating systems.
For instance, when someone visits your website, a log is recorded and stored to provide the apache web server administrator with information such as the ip address of the visitor, what pages they were viewing, status codes, browser used, etc. Author matt published on december 31, 2015 january 2, 2016 leave a comment on apache logs in aws i recently started using cloudwatch, amazons host monitoring service. You can add even log files that are in use by the apache server, making apache logs viewer ideal to monitor the log file in real time and generate real time data on the fly. However, for logging multiple sites, you have a few options. Real time log analysis is waay different than real time jsbased tracking.
The apache access logs stores information about events that occurred on your apache web server. Configure apache access logs on ubuntu server finalanalytics. No software needs to be installed on the apache server. The format of the access log is highly configurable. How to configure the apache web server on an ubuntu or debian vps. Goaccess a real time apache web access log analyzer. Understanding the apache access log keycdn support.
These logs are invaluable for monitoring and troubleshooting. Additionally, lnav allows to parse each output line so that the output becomes easier to visualize and understand. There is also a report facility, thus you can generate a piebar chart in seconds. The gnome system log viewer provides a simple gui for viewing and monitoring log files. Access log file is the location where the apache server records all the requests processed by it. If your edition of ubuntu does not have this application by default, you can download and install it through ubuntu software. Apache logging basics the ultimate guide to logging. For example, you will probably want to use or as field delimiters to prevent commas inside the field values from breaking your csv. How to use a log file rotation, how to add new fields in the logs, how to share and synchronize them and finally how to analyze them on a windows machine. By default, the results generated with this utility are through the terminal, it can produce a complete html report in. How to install and use goaccess web log analyzer with apache. Apache log viewer is a free tool which lets you monitor, view, and analyzes apache logs with more ease. Top 8 apache log analyzer tools 2020 cllax top of it.
It provides many powerful features including dynamically loadable modules, robust media support, and extensive integration with other popular software. I often use this kind of software to justify and convince my clients andor boss that we need more servers to handle traffic. Goaccess a realtime apache and nginx web server log. Apache skywalking apache skywalking is an open source application performance monitoring system designed specifically. A common default for the serverroot is etcd making etcdlogs your log directory. Thanks to html5, once guacamole is installed on a server, all you need to access your desktops is a web browser. Check etcdefaultsapache2 to see if it has been changed. Ubuntu comes with an inbuilt system log file viewer. These records, or log files, can be a valuable source of information about your website, usage, and. Find the transferlog and customlog directives and comment them out, then add the following.
Apache is part of the lamp stack of software for linux linux, apache, mysql, php. It parses the specified web log file and outputs the data to. Access and error logs the ultimate guide to logging. Apache logs viewer comes packed with a variety of features enabling you to dive into the log file and extract data quickly. Apache logs viewer alv is a free and powerful tool which lets you monitor, view and analyze apache iis logs with more ease. Goaccess is based on command line and also produces html reports that can be viewed through a web browser. Goaccess will collect data from the parsed log and it will display it to the console or the x terminal.
The logformat directive can be used to simplify the selection of the contents of the logs. Goaccess real time web server apachenginx log analyzer. Goaccess is an open source realtime apache nginx log analyzer tool and interactive viewer that runs in a commandline. Single view based on message timestamps from multiple logs reducing multiple file cross referencing. Goaccess a realtime apache and nginx web server log analyzer. However during the course of development i will have syntax errors in the code of course. Support for web access logs apache, cups, syslog, glog, dpkg.
Now it is possible to analyze the apache web server log from the terminal by executing the following command. Ill describe here how to use logstash and logstashforwarder to harvest the apache access logs on a web server so you can centralize it in elasticsearch and kibana it is recommended to check my previous post for the software setup. Rhel red hat centos fedora linux apache access file location. The most common is to identify individual log files for each domain. It streams apache ligd nginx webserver access logs as a ponglike. Apache logs viewer alv is a free and powerful tool which lets you monitor, view and analyze apache iisnginx logs with more ease. Apache logs viewer is free to use however, some features are locked. It is an extremely useful tool to give you look at your web server traffic. Goaccess is a free, open source and real time web server log analyzer tool that can be used to analyze and view web server logs. Its core idea is to quickly analyze and view web server statistics in real time without needing to use your browser great if you want to do a quick analysis of your access log via ssh, or if you simply love working in the terminal while the terminal output is the default output, it has the capability to generate.
388 1456 624 159 162 675 986 1512 4 522 696 989 524 1079 785 694 1458 656 782 559 678 1348 1470 1133 1133 1357 1115 637 263 628 470 684 591 614 494 593 614 1377 1249 1462